Suresh Gopi summoned by police in ‘misbehaviour’ with woman journalist case

Thiruvananthapuram: The BJP leader and Malayalam celebrity Suresh Gopi was summoned by Kerala Police to the Nadakavu Police Station in Kozhikode on Wednesday following a complaint from a female journalist about what she described as "improper touching" with the actor.

On October 27, Gopi put his hand on the female journalist's shoulder while he answered her questions in front of the media.

Following the incident, the journalist's bodies protested against the "inappropriate" behaviour of Gopi and demanded an apology. 

The next day, Gopi tendered an apology, however, a few journalists and the CPI-M youth wing again took up the issue and turned it into a heated discussion on the social media platforms leading to the woman journalist filing a complaint against the actor.

Gopi is all set to contest the Thrissur Lok Sabha seat on a BJP ticket.
